## Deployment

Charsniff handles encoding detection for all text uploads on Lanternfile. Ship the detector sidecar before the ingest service; ordering matters because ingest refuses files it can't classify. Fallback is strict UTF-8 with rejection, not transliteration. Confidence thresholds and fallback behavior are set at startup via the values below.

settings of yajof-yajog:
wenix:
  log_level: info
  metrics_host: metrics.wenix.lumiclabs.internal
  pin: 4766
  pool_size: 8

## v4.8.2 — Changelog

Renamed `SEARCH_REINDEX_CRON` to `NIGHTLY_REINDEX_SCHEDULE` in the Quillsort indexer. The old name is still read as a fallback until v5.0, after which it is removed. The nightly full reindex of the Harkwell catalog now runs at 02:30 instead of 01:00 to avoid overlapping the backup window. The reindex worker also requires its broker credential in the env file; add it on the next line.

secret setting of bagag-kajof: RELAY_SECRET8=d9a517d5

MEETING NOTES — Records safe, replacement lock. Attendees agreed the failing dial on the records-room safe will be replaced by Cobblestone Lockworks next week. The new mechanism ships separately from their Fennick workshop and must not sit unattended at goods-in. Records team will log serials on arrival and store the unit in the locked cabinet until the fitter's visit. Old lock components go back with the same courier for destruction. On exchange, follow the hand-over instruction below.

drop instructions, hahip-badug: the quenox ralath courier leaves the kaseth fraiel rusiel tameth belys istdor ralion giliel ledger at gate 7830 under passcode 165413